There is Internet access, and a computer, across the street at Il Rondo, which is open long hours. You can sip a coffee, soda or alcoholic drink there too! One of the big draws at Il Rondo is the big screen TV. On the weekend we were there, lots of men were hanging out watching car racing. Il Rondo is run by Riccardo, the son of the owners of La Romita. Riccardo seemed a bit stand offish when we were there, but the women (one might be a wife or girlfriend?) working there were gracious and friendly. They make great paninis and you can buy a bottle of wine.
One Italian nuance is that you can order a drink and gulp it at the bar, while standing and you pay less than if you take a seat and sip.
